Job Title: Patent and Trademark Administrative Assistant/IDS Specialist
Neugeboren O’Dowd is a full service intellectual property law firm with office locations in the Denver-Boulder, Colorado corridor. We are looking for a patent and trademark assistant and IDS Specialist to support our growing team and practice. This position offers the opportunity for both remote and in-person work (downtown Louisville, Colorado) at your discretion. The initial position is for approximately 20/hours per week but has the opportunity for advancement to a full time position.
Reports to: Office Manager and Senior Paralegal; Occasional Interaction with Attorneys
Salary: Commensurate with experience ($20-$30/hr)
Firm Benefits (for 30 hours/week or more): Medical, dental, vision, group term life insurance, short and long term disability, unlimited PTO, 401(k) automatic company contributions, employee assistance program, and a large list of discounted third party services, products and supplementary benefits offered through our benefits provider network.
Position Summary:
The Patent and Trademark Administrative Assistant provides support to all members of the patent group, including paralegals, attorneys, patent agents and our office manager by completing a variety of administrative tasks relating to our patent and trademark practice and back office functions.

Job Requirements:
- Experience with preparing Information Disclosure Statements (“IDS”). Familiar with Clarivate a plus.
- Review issued patents and prepare Certificates of Correction, as directed.
- Maintain reference citations, including updating spreadsheets and/or docketing database.
- Assist with preparing reporting communications for the attorney to the client.
- Prepare formal documents, obtain appropriate signature and follow-up as needed.
- Upload documents to the client’s database in a timely manner.
- Assist with revising routine correspondence and documents.
- Provide support for our back office financial organizational functions relating to our domestic and international clients and foreign associates. Includes billing and accounts receivable organization and reporting.
- Maintain skills necessary to function effectively including the basic functions of various technology tools, software and online software services.
- Assist with creating new client matter accounts (conflict checks, intakes, retainer letter and file opening/closing).
